How Our Sewer Backup Water Removal Process Works
We understand that every minute counts when dealing with a sewer backup. Our team is available 24/7 to respond quickly and effectively. We’ll assess the damage, extract the water, and dry out your property to prevent further damage.
Step 1: Emergency Response
Within 60 minutes our team will arrive on-site to assess the damage and develop a plan to extract the water. We’ll use specialized equipment, such as truck-mounted pumps and wet vacuums, to remove the water and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use a combination of pumps and vacuums to remove the water from your property.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is removed, our team will use specialized equipment, such as desiccant dehumidifiers and air movers, to dry out your property. This step is critical to preventing m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to prevent the growth of bacteria, viruses, and mold. Our team will use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once your property is dry and clean, our team will work with you to restore and reconstruct your property to its original condition. We’ll use high-quality materials and workmanship to ensure a durable and long-lasting result.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ost In McKinney, TX
The cost of sewer backup water removal in McKinney,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ide a free estimate for your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area and type of materials needed |
| Equipment rental and labor |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| More services (e.g., mold remediation)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age and type of service needed |
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ment. Our team offers free estimates for your sewer backup water removal service.

Common Questions About Sewer Backup Water Removal
Q: What causes sewer backups?
A: Sewer backups can be caused by a variety of factors, including tree roots, grease buildup, and aging infrastructure. Our team can help you identify the root cause of the problem and develop a plan to prevent future backups.
Q: How long does it take to remove water from my property?
A: The time it takes to remove water from your property dep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and prevent further damage.
Q: What equipment do you use for water removal?
A: Our team uses a variety of equipment, including truck-mounted pumps, wet vacuums, and desiccant dehumidifiers, to remove water from your property.
